Unearth the real spectral history haunting the legendary streets of Sleepy Hollow.
Step into the shadowed history of Sleepy Hollow and the wider Hudson Valley, where the veil between worlds thins. This compelling volume delves beyond Washington Irving's famous fiction, revealing the genuine spectral occurrences and historical figures that inspired his iconic tale. From Revolutionary War-era phantoms to the countless unexplained phenomena reported in the region, discover how authentic local lore and documented events have shaped an enduring legacy of the supernatural. Prepare to see this iconic hamlet, and its surrounding communities, in a chilling new light.

🎯 Key themes and symbolism
Historical Hauntings
This book meticulously connects supernatural narratives to verifiable historical contexts. It explores how significant figures and incidents, particularly from the American Revolution, laid the groundwork for the region's persistent ghostly lore, grounding spectral tales in documented past events.
Irving's Inspiration Unveiled
Discover the fascinating ties between Washington Irving's classic work and the actual spectral traditions that fueled his imagination. The book highlights the factual underpinnings and local legends that directly contributed to the creation of 'The Legend of Sleepy Hollow,' offering a new perspective on a beloved story.
Hudson Valley Phantoms
Beyond Sleepy Hollow, this work broadens its scope to encompass the rich tapestry of supernatural encounters across the entire Hudson River Valley. It showcases how diverse communities share a vibrant heritage of ghostly phenomena and unexplained events, proving the region's deep connection to the paranormal.
